Savory Stuffed Cornish Hens

Prep Time: 20 min

Cook Time: 1 hrs, 30 min

Difficulty: Intermediate

Originally from Cornwall, England, Cornish Game Hens have a special pedigree and yield extra tender meat. Grilling them on the recteq with our incredible stuffing recipe makes for an amazing final product.

Ingredients

Serving Sizes

Stuffing

  • 1/2 tablespoon(s) Olive Oil
  • 3/8 cup(s) Mushrooms, diced medium
  • 3/8 cup(s) Onion, diced fine
  • 3/8 cup(s) Granny Smith Apples, diced fine
  • 3/8 cup(s) Celery, diced fine
  • 3 tablespoon(s) Butter
  • 1/2 tablespoon(s) Colden's Freakin' Greek Rub
  • 6 ounce(s) Chicken Stock
  • 6 ounce(s) Stuffing Mix

  • Step 1: Preheat the recteq to 375°F with a cast iron skillet inside.
  • Step 2: Add the oil and mushrooms to the pan, cooking for 6-8 minutes until the mushrooms are golden brown.
  • Step 3: Add the remaining vegetables and cook for 4-5 minutes until tender.
  • Step 4: In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ked vegetables with the melted butter, stuffing mix, and just enough chicken stock to hydrate the bread stuffing. Allow the mixture to cool completely.
  • Step 5: Fill each hen with 4-5 ounces of the stuffing mix and secure the stuffing by tying the legs with butcher's twine.
  • Step 6: Season the stuffed hens with olive oil and Colden's Freakin' Greek Rub.
  • Step 7: Preheat recteq to 375°F and cook the hens for 75-90 minutes until the breast meat reaches 165°F.
  • Step 8: Allow the hens to rest for 30 minutes before serving.
